DipTrace features and specs

  • User-Friendly Interface
    DipTrace is known for its intuitive and user-friendly interface that makes it accessible for beginners and efficient for professionals.
  • Component Libraries
    The software comes with extensive pre-defined component libraries that facilitate quick design without creating custom parts from scratch.
  • 3D Modeling
    DipTrace offers 3D modeling capabilities, allowing designers to visualize their PCB designs in a 3D environment to ensure accuracy and fit.
  • Cross-Platform Compatibility
    The software supports both Windows and macOS, which provides more flexibility for users across different operating systems.
  • Flexible Import/Export Options
    DipTrace supports numerous import and export formats, making it easy to collaborate with other tools or move designs between different software platforms.

Possible disadvantages of DipTrace

  • Cost
    DipTrace is a paid software, which can be a disadvantage for hobbyists or small startups with limited budgets compared to free open-source software.
  • Learning Curve for Advanced Features
    While the user interface is beginner-friendly, mastering advanced features and complex designs can have a steep learning curve.
  • Limited Linux Support
    DipTrace does not natively support Linux, which could be a drawback for engineers and designers who prefer or need to use this operating system.
  • Library Management
    Some users find the library management to be less powerful or flexible compared to other software, which may impact the efficiency of handling components.

Analysis of SQLPlayground.app

Overall verdict

  • SQLPlayground.app is a solid, lightweight browser-based SQL sandbox that's good for quickly writing, testing, and experimenting with SQL queries without installing any database software, though it's best suited for learning and quick tests rather than production-grade database work.

Why this product is good

  • Runs entirely in the browser, so there's no installation or setup required
  • Great for quickly testing SQL syntax and queries on the fly
  • Useful for learning SQL and experimenting with different query structures
  • Accessible from any device with a web browser, making it convenient for on-the-go use
  • Removes the overhead of setting up a local or remote database instance

Recommended for

  • Students and beginners learning SQL
  • Developers who want to quickly test a query without spinning up a database
  • Educators demonstrating SQL concepts in a classroom or tutorial setting
  • People who need a fast, temporary environment to prototype queries
  • Anyone who wants a no-install way to practice SQL syntax
